Job Opportunity: Medical Surgical Nurse (Travel/Contract)
Location: Wilmington, North Carolina
Employment Type: Travel/Contract
Contract Length: 13 weeks
Job Summary
- Work 12-hour night shifts (18:45 - 07:15) with target nurse-to-patient ratios of 1:6-7.
- Charge nurse role required for night travelers.
- Floating to similar units and alternate care locations with inpatient holding.
- Assigned to every other weekend and must be able to work holidays.
- May care for COVID-19 patients.
- Assigned to Inclement Weather Team and Storm/Hurricane Team; may be required to report during catastrophic events or disasters.
- Patient population includes adults and geriatrics on a general medical/surgical unit with a daily census of approximately 43.
Required Skills and Experience
- Valid Registered Nurse (RN) license in North Carolina.
- Minimum 2 years of medical-surgical nursing experience, with at least some experience within the last year.
- Associate of Science in Nursing (ASN) or Associate Degree in Nursing (ADN).
- Experience in charge nurse roles.
- Proficient with EPIC electronic health record system.
- Basic Life Support (BLS) certification issued by the American Heart Association or American Red Cross.
Preferred Skills
- CPI (Crisis Prevention Institute) certification.
- Charge nurse experience.
Unit and Clinical Details
- Procedures: Insulin drips, heparin drips, wound vac dressing changes, high flow oxygen.
- Occasional short-term BiPAP respiratory support (no additional training needed).
- No PCU-level patients on this unit.
- Documentation and medication systems: PYXIS, EPIC, SBAR.
- Unit orientation: 24 hours.
- Scrubs: Navy color (not provided).
Scheduling and Work Requirements
- 36 or 48 hours per week accepted (OT billed only after 48 hours if applicable).
- Call required if scheduled on call shifts.
- Must be able to work holidays and every other weekend.
- Floating to similar units as needed.
Compliance and Testing Requirements
- Must pass EKG competency testing prior to start.
- Required to complete medication/pharmacology competency exams and color blindness testing.
- Background checks and verifications required within specified timeframes.
- Drug screening within 6 months of start required.
- Immunizations and health documents required, including:
- Negative TB test or chest X-ray within 1 year.
- Rubeola (measles), mumps, rubella, hepatitis B, varicella immunizations or titers.
- Flu vaccination or approved exemption during flu season.
- Physical exam not required for this crisis profile.
Certifications Required
- BCLS (Basic Cardiac Life Support).
- CPI certification preferred (MOAB required for ER and Behavioral Health nurses).
- Additional certifications may be required based on unit needs (e.g., ACLS, PALS, TNCC) but not specified for this role.
Additional Notes
- Must be able to work holidays and be flexible for inclement weather and disaster response assignments.
- Photo ID and badge photo required for onboarding.
- Various facility-specific orientation and compliance trainings required prior to start.
- Candidate must complete required education modules and compliance training as directed.
This position is ideal for a Registered Nurse with medical-surgical experience who is comfortable working nights, managing drips, and functioning in a charge nurse role on a busy adult med/surg unit. Flexibility for floating, weekend, holiday, and disaster response shifts is essential.

About Wilmington, NC
As a Travel Medical Surgical Nurse in Wilmington, NC here's what you should know:Cost of Living
- The cost of living in Wilmington is slightly higher than the national average, with housing costs being the primary factor.
- Wages may not fully match up with the higher cost of living.
Weather
- Summer average high: 89°F, average low: 70°F.
- Winter average high: 58°F, average low: 36°F.
Furnished Housing
- Short term rentals are available in Wilmington, and they can be relatively easy to find, especially in the off-peak tourist seasons.
Transportation
- Wilmington is car-friendly, with relatively low traffic congestion.
- Public transportation options are limited, but there are some bus routes available.
Demographics
- Wilmington has a diverse population with a mix of age ranges.
- Common health issues may include allergies due to the pollen from the many trees and plants in the area.
- There is a growing population of travel nurses in Wilmington.
Things to Do
- Wilmington offers a variety of activities including exploring the historic downtown area, visiting museums, enjoying fresh seafood at local restaurants, and engaging in outdoor activities such as golfing and fishing.
